Robb is a powerhouse in the addiction treatment world, known for turning personal adversity into purpose. A former Oxford Ph.D. student and accomplished musician who once played alongside Queen, David Bowie, and Elton John, Robb’s journey includes surviving homelessness, PTSD, and alcohol dependency. After experiencing a spiritual awakening on the streets of Manchester, he committed his life to helping others find freedom from addiction. Today, he leads with compassion and grit—guiding people from all walks of life, including celebrities, through recovery using evidence-based treatment and a deep understanding of trauma. Robb has been featured on CBS’s The Doctors, Knockin’ Doorz Down, and other national platforms, and lectures on addiction and recovery at the University of Texas at San Antonio. About Episode Dr. Robb Kelly is known around the world as The Addiction Doctor—a leading specialist who’s worked with celebrities, athletes, and families to break the cycle of addiction. But before he built his reputation as a top authority, he lived through the devastation of alcoholism himself. From playing bass alongside Elton John to sleeping on the streets, Dr. Robb’s life nearly ended in despair. It was his daughter’s plea—“Daddy, please stop drinking”—that changed everything. Today, he combines personal survival with groundbreaking clinical work to help others heal the trauma that fuels addiction. In this candid and unflinching conversation, Dr. Robb explains why addiction is never about the substance itself, the overlooked role of childhood trauma, and why real recovery means addressing the wounds beneath the behavior. About Episode Dr. Robb Kelly is a renowned Addiction Expert. Born and raised in Manchester, UK, who is eccentric, no holds bar, successful, and places his patients first kind of man. Robb is Meadows Trained in Trauma and holds a double Ph.D. It is necessary for the family to work along with the patient- we uncover the family chaos and dynamics to better resolve addiction. *Dr. Robb participated in the Entrepreneur Conference with Ken Joslin in Atlanta, Georgia as a speaker along side Gary Brecka, John Maxwell, Ed Mylett and other amazing people. Robb has overcome homelessness, alcohol dependency, trauma, PTSD and a whirlwind of events to be the “Gordon Ramsay” of the addiction treatment world. Before Robb succumbed to addiction and mental health issues, he played bass guitar at Abbey Studio with Queen, David Bowie, and Elton John. He is an accomplished musician, and the money he made helped him attend Oxford University to pursue a Ph.D. in Psychology. Robb experienced a spiritual awakening on the cold streets of Manchester while homeless and in dire straits. Robb’s work ethic is defined by helping the addict step out of their disease and into a solution. #podcast #newepisode #newpodcastepisodeMORE Podcast Title S.C.A.R with Dustin Rivenbark Podcast
